Transaction f59a7e5f73674bb2149fbbacc8ec11dc264af739749d15eabc6efd260c2d9942

1 Input
2 Outputs
  • f59a7e5f73674bb2149fbbacc8ec11dc264af739749d15eabc6efd260c2d9942:0
  • value  6527
    address  17EuJJySbDa5tPm4MkvK5DzQMKzcaD7Zx8
  • f59a7e5f73674bb2149fbbacc8ec11dc264af739749d15eabc6efd260c2d9942:1
  • value  4365000
    address  34muEuKU9a946P8nTBHnmXLxigvir1GUg8